Output 81e098ea427d9154b3ac33e983daaf19b05574bce2dbbfec5eaacc4fdb9dbe9a:1

value
5890000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3c339d71f1a9c056ec183ceb51996901e05c0989 OP_EQUAL
address
9wvb3B3ev8S9fKu8WuYi46TS2dU1fUurXA
transaction
81e098ea427d9154b3ac33e983daaf19b05574bce2dbbfec5eaacc4fdb9dbe9a